Derek Fryar

Derek Fryar is in his first season at Utah State as the Assistant Athletics Director for Marketing and Fan Experience.

In his role, Fryar oversees Utah State Athletics' marketing, promotions and fan experience efforts, developing and implementing strategic initiatives designed to increase attendance and revenue while enhancing the overall game-day experience for Aggie fans.

Fryar came to Utah State following four years in the Big 12, Pac-12, and Big Sky Conferences, most recently serving as the Assistant Director of Marketing & Fan Experience at the University of Utah from 2023-26. With the Utes, he served as the primary marketing lead and director for men's basketball and softball, while also serving as the primary on-field stage manager for football.

At Utah, Fryar coordinated in-game activations, including the pregame Tunnel Walk and Moment of Loudness, and oversaw the recruitment, training and development of the department's student intern program. He led a team of 18-25 interns and coordinated their scheduling across 16 sports. Fryar also served as a liaison between Utah Athletics and numerous campus organizations and coordinated digital signage throughout campus and athletics facilities.

Prior to joining Utah, Fryar spent the 2022-23 academic year as the Assistant Director of Marketing & Fan Engagement at the University of Northern Colorado. There, he served as the primary marketing lead for men's basketball and football and developed strategic marketing plans for football, volleyball, soccer, men's basketball, wrestling and baseball.

During his time at Northern Colorado, Fryar also oversaw the recruitment, training and development of the department's student intern program, growing the program from three interns to 18 during the fall semester. He also worked with campus groups and student engagement initiatives designed to increase attendance and enhance the game-day atmosphere.

Fryar also has experience serving as the men's basketball marketing showrunner for the Big Sky Conference Championships in 2022 and 2023. In that role, he directed all men's basketball games during the conference tournament, developing game scripts, timing sheets and public address reads.

His career in collegiate athletics began with internships at Idaho State and Utah State. Fryar served as a Marketing & Fan Engagement Intern at Utah State from May 2020 through February 2021, assisting with in-game promotions, market research and fan engagement initiatives.

Fryar earned his master's degree in physical education with an emphasis in athletic administration from Idaho State in 2022 after earning his bachelor's degree in physical education with a sport management emphasis from Idaho State in 2021.
